Why is understanding soil type crucial in erosion control?

Different soil types have different erosion potentials and sediment characteristics

Understanding soil type is crucial in erosion control because different soil types exhibit varying potentials for erosion and possess distinct sediment characteristics. For instance, sandy soils tend to have higher erosion susceptibility due to their loose composition, which allows water and wind to easily displace particles. Conversely, clay soils may have a higher cohesion but can become easily erodible when saturated.

By recognizing the specific erosion behavior associated with different soils, practitioners can devise appropriate erosion control measures tailored to the unique characteristics of each soil type. This can include strategies such as selecting suitable vegetation to stabilize the soil, implementing specific grading techniques, or installing effective erosion control products based on how the soil interacts with water and wind. Therefore, this understanding is pivotal for successful erosion prevention and the management of sediment runoff in various landscapes.
